Successful Sale of 41 West 90th Street in the Upper West Side
Bob Knakal and his team successfully closed the sale of 41 West 90th Street, a multifamily walk-up building located in the Upper West Side of Manhattan. The property, a well-maintained 10-unit building, was sold for $2,700,000 on February 28, 2005.
With a competitive price per square foot of $497.70, the sale highlighted the continued demand for boutique residential buildings in the neighborhood. Bob’s strategic approach ensured a smooth transaction and a strong outcome for the seller.

Sale Details
The transaction of 41 West 90th Street demonstrated the strength of the Upper West Side’s multifamily market. The property’s location, combined with its pre-war charm and efficient unit mix, attracted strong interest from buyers.
- Sale Price: $2,700,000
- Property Type: Multifamily - Walk-Up
- Units: 10
- Building Size: 5,425 SF
- Price per SF: $497.70
- Sale Date: February 28, 2005
- Neighborhood: Upper West Side, Manhattan
Property Details
41 West 90th Street is a classic walk-up building situated on a tree-lined block in the Upper West Side, a neighborhood known for its historic brownstones and vibrant residential appeal. The property’s 10-unit configuration made it an attractive asset for an investor looking to acquire a well-located multifamily building.
Located in Block 1204, Lot 15, the building maintained strong occupancy and benefited from the area’s desirability among renters seeking a blend of pre-war character and modern convenience.
